Transaction 16dd35eed0042bdb761568419f3e3778299fd8aadfa6db114d4e26a948681c33

1 Input
2 Outputs
  • 16dd35eed0042bdb761568419f3e3778299fd8aadfa6db114d4e26a948681c33:0
  • value  43076748
    address  1LooqAsZfQZUcU1qTBGj7AJeA8e6zmGq2H
  • 16dd35eed0042bdb761568419f3e3778299fd8aadfa6db114d4e26a948681c33:1
  • value  2315047
    address  1H3kNFiAD4kqa4vhgjUxmhvpFJQM1VaD4i